We are looking for a proactive Lead QA Engineer to join our development team. The team focuses on platforms and services related to the Investment Book of Records (IBOR) — a centralized, real-time (or near real-time) data source that aggregates and provides accurate, up-to-date investment data, including trades, positions, cash balances, and other securities transactions.
